The Department of Agriculture (DA7) delivered various interventions to the farmer-beneficiaries of Negros Oriental amid covid-19 pandemic.
Farmers of this province received recently hybrid rice seeds, fertilizers, native chicken, carabaos, animal food supplements, vegetables seeds and machinery.


In Valencia, a total of 16 female carabaos were delivered to the farmer-recipients under the Special Area for Agricultural Development (SAAD) program. They also got 16 units of steel plow, hybrid rice seeds and fertilizers. The distribution was held at Barangay Dobdob, Valencia, Negros Oriental.
Another hybrid rice seeds, fertilizers and 108 heads of native chicken were distributed to the farmers of Zamboanguita, and another 72 heads to Siaton. A total of 36 farmer-recipients from the two municipalities received the interventions from DA7 through the Agricultural Program Coordinating Officer (APCO) of Negros Oriental Ms. Sarah J. Perocho.
Perocho bared that the farmers were very thankful to the DA especially to Secretary William Dar on the interventions they received.
“These interventions are covered under the SAAD and the Rice Resiliency Programs of the DA, to help our small farmers, especially during this time of health crisis,” Perocho added.
